http://assets.jurnal.unprimdn.ac.id.s3.amazonaws.com/documents/post_documents/fa0abdaa1ae763e920d5b3b9717d4cdc179e27a9.pdf Webb13 juli 2024 · The practice - improvise, listen, perform, compose, arrange, or conduct - of music is where the value of music education lies. At their core, these are human activities. Human lives, thoughts, and actions are inherently valuable. Therefore, music is inherently valuable because it is the result of humans’ actionable beliefs. Webb1 jan. 2006 · This chapter introduces philosophical perspectives on education by discussing five major educational thoughts or philosophies (Idealism, Realism, … WebbThe philosophy of education is the branch of applied philosophy that investigates the nature of education as well as its aims and problems. It includes the examination of educational theories, the presuppositions present in them, and the arguments for and against them.
